Some Known Incorrect Statements About Corporate Health


No issue what service you are operating, there are a common set of WHS policies that should exist. This includes: Stating the organisation's commitment to compliance with the regulations and to staff member safety and security at the office. In other words, it includes the overarching statements regarding exactly how safety will be taken care of, and what duties both the company/managers and staff members have in connection to WHS.


Corporate HealthCorporate Health
Event Feedback, Coverage, and Examination Describing what happens when there is an injury or event, consisting of necessary coverage procedures. Documented process for exactly how emergencies will be prepared for and responded to. If the organisation is straightened with the Australian Conventional 3745-2010 Planning for Emergencies in Facilities, there are particular details to be included, such as setting up an Emergency Planning Committee where required.


A plan defining just how the organisation will certainly speak with its workers on WHS matters. If there have been agreements made on specific consultation procedures, they need to be detailed below (e.g. a Wellness and Safety And Security Board, Representatives and so on). A summary of assumptions for Check This Out workers to be fit for responsibility, what the organisation will do to sustain wellness and wellness, and exactly how the organisation will manage non-work relevant health matters.


This need to be composed in positioning with the appropriate state requirements as employees' settlement procedures vary a little from one state to another. For instance, in NSW, employers are called for to compose their plan in accordance with the SIRA Standards for office RTW programs. Anti-Discrimination and Harassment (consisting of Sexual Harassment) A traditional HR policy must be thought about in a WHS context as well.
